Inter winners of the 2011 TIM Trophy - Trofeo Tim. The Triangular Summer friendly game "Trofeo Tim" consists of 3 games of 45 minutes each with each of the team participating  instead of the regular 90 minutes.  The 2010 Tim Trophy winner was Inter. Inter winning 7 times, AC Milan 3 times and Juventus 1.

The first 45 minutes of the Tim Trophy starting at 8.45pm won by Inter in penalty shoot outs. Inter and Juventus ending with a 1-1 and final score Inter 7 - 6 Juventus.

The second game at 9:45 won by Juventus. Juventus 2 - 1 AC Milan.  Antonio Cassano opening the score for Milan, but Juventus doubling with Arturo Vidal and Alessandro Matri.
 
The third game Inter vs AC Milan.  A mini "Milan Derby" Inter  revenge with AC Milan   after Milan defeated Inter in the Italian Super Cup in Beijing, China.... can Inter win? Milan reaffirm dominion?   This time Inter winning the Milan Derby and the TIM Trophy.

RULES:

-  Three points for team winning in regular time.
-  Match ending with a draw will be decided by a penalty shoot-out. Winner takes 2 points and 1 point for the loser team.
